WOBURN - Marie "Cookie" Flannery (Baggett) passed away peacefully on Friday, November 28th, 2025 at the age of 66 after an extended battle with cancer, surrounded by family at the Care Dimensions Hospice House in
Lincoln.

A graduate of the Lawrence Memorial Hospital nursing program, she was an accomplished maternity nurse at Lahey Clinic and then Winchester Hospital for more than 30 years before transitioning into a reiki practitioner and exploring her spirituality. She volunteered extensively as a hospice nurse, and was an active member of the Woburn Welcomes community and the Woburn United Methodist Church. She was also the published author of several poems, and self-published her children’s book "When Peace Rains". For many years, she loved playing in a pickup Sunday Night Soccer league where she earned the nickname "Marta,” priding herself in catching more experienced players off guard when they underestimated her abilities.

Her soul always seemed much bigger than her body, and she accomplished whatever she put her mind to, including traveling the world both with her family and solo. Her kindness and generosity touched countless lives, as she embodied the mantra "peace, love, joy” (“PLJ”) that she was so fond of. She never forgot a birthday, anniversary, or special occasion no matter how minor it may have seemed, and she ensured the holidays were memorable for her loved ones year after year. Food was a major part of these memories, including making homemade cookies and pasta with her family.

Marie fought her first battle with cancer in 2020 during the start of the COVID pandemic, and both during her treatment and her eventual remission, she managed to stay positive and connected in a time of isolation and uncertainty. When she was diagnosed with cancer again in December 2024, she persisted in finding moments of joy with friends, family, and her own passions for as long as she could before succumbing to the illness. Fully herself until her last breath, she never stopped thinking of others, even insisting on tipping the person who set up medical equipment for her home hospice. An incredible nurse to her core, she expertly guided her family in her own care.

While she rests in peace, her immense love and joy for others and for life itself, as well as everyday signs that remind us of her presence, will continue to surround and inspire us all.
